Concerns about AI energy use ranks last in global enterprise survey, highlighting the challenges which lie ahead

Share
Share


  • Seagate study claims security and storage are top of agenda for AI infrastructure
  • Energy is a distant last, preceded by LLM viability and regulations
  • Debates over AI energy usage will continue until compromise is met

AI energy consumption is becoming an increasingly hot topic, with industry stakeholders and critics voicing concerns over the environmental impact of the technology.

But a recent survey from Seagate points toward more pressing concerns for IT leaders, claiming energy usage ranked bottom of the agenda behind regulatory considerations, the viability of LLMs, and network capacity.
